It is an accepted fact that Windows Computers tend to get a bit slow after a few months of use. The PC that felt responsive when it was new starts taking extra seconds to perform basic tasks. It boots up, but it's a couple of frustrating moments before you can start working, Folders can be accessed but only after a slight lag, and Programs do launch, but lethargically.
